What are Fascia and Soffit?

Fascia

Fascia boards are horizontal boards that run along the edge of the roofline. They serve several essential functions, consisting of:

  • Protection: Fascia shields the roofing edge from weather condition components, avoiding moisture invasion and damage.
  • Assistance: It offers structural support for the bottom row of tiles or shingles.
  • Visual Appeal: Fascia is typically noticeable from the ground, and a well-installed fascia can improve the general look of a home.

Soffit

Soffit refers to the underside of the roof's overhang. Like fascia, soffit plays numerous important roles:

  • Ventilation: Soffit often contains vents that permit air to circulate through the attic, avoiding moisture accumulation and lowering heat in the summertime.
  • Defense: It secures the rafters and underside of the roofing system from the components.
  • Visual Appeal: Soffit can be developed to complement the overall architectural design of the home.

Here's a streamlined table for fast reference:

FeatureFasciaSoffit
LocationEdge of the rooflineUnderside of the roofing overhang
Primary FunctionsProtects roofing edge, supports shingles/tiles, includes charmOffers ventilation, safeguards rafters, adds aesthetic worth
Material OptionsWood, vinyl, aluminum, fiber cementVinyl, aluminum, wood

Signs You Need Fascia and Soffit Repair

House owners must routinely inspect their fascia and soffit for possible problems. Here are some signs that it might be time to seek professional aid:

  • Peeling Paint: Indicates moisture buildup or bad installation.
  • Visible Rot: Soft or crumbly areas recommend wood rot due to water damage.
  • Pest Infestations: Insects or rodents can get in through damaged soffits.
  • Mold or Mildew: Presence of mold suggests inadequate ventilation.
  • Sagging or Drooping: Indicates structural issues that may require immediate attention.

FAQ

What is the average expense for fascia and soffit installation?

The expense can vary significantly based upon product choices, the size of the home, and your geographical place. Usually, you can expect to pay between ₤ 3 to ₤ 10 per square foot for installation.

The length of time does fascia and soffit last?

With correct maintenance and quality materials, fascia and soffit can last anywhere from 20 to 50 years. Regular examinations can assist determine concerns early.

Can I set up fascia and soffit myself?

While DIY is possible for experienced property owners, employing specialists is advised to avoid potential mistakes and guarantee security.

When is the very best time to replace fascia and soffit?

The ideal time for replacement is typically during mild weather-- generally in the spring or fall-- when repairs can be done without the risk of extreme temperatures.

How can I preserve my fascia and soffit?

Frequently check for indications of wear, tidy seamless gutters, and address any leaks or invasions immediately. Paint or end up wood products every few years to protect them from the aspects.
